#VERDI# 助力验证之关于如何使用 fsdbedit 工具包

目录

概论

语法

举例


概论

对于验证工程师来讲,我们接触最多的就是debug 波形了。对于简单的设计,亦或者说更易于理解、直白的波形信号,我们通过肉眼的观测,就可以很快的定位问题所在。但是随着工作年限的增长,debug 问题复杂度的增加,或者提高debug 效率的角度,难免会对debug 过程中的痛点,进行思考,有没有更好的办法。好了,今天给大家介绍Verdi 的子工具fsdbedit ~ 希望大家实际工作中,能助力一把。

fsdbedit是一个用于修改FSDB文件中的作用域层次结构的实用程序。

语法

fsdbedit fsdb_file_name [Options] -o filename

[-insert configFile]

[-insert_scope scope_string [-attribute attr_string]] 
[-delete configFile]

[-delete_scope scope_string] 
[-add_top_analog_scope scope_name] 
[-rename configFile]
[-rename_scope target_scope rename_scope_name] 
[-time_shift time_with_unit] 
[-o fsdb_file_name]

[-ignore_2G]

选项 解释

-add_top_analog_scope

scope_name

Specifies the scopes to be added as top scopes. This option supports Spice FSDB files only. 
NOTE: This option only applies to analog signals, including all Spice FSDB signals. For EPIC FSDB files, all digital signals remain unchanged.

例子:fsdbedit my_analog.fsdb -add_top_analog_scope 'xx.yy.zz' -o new.fsdb

-attribute string Specifies the attributes of the scopes to be inserted. The syntax 
of attr_string is: module_name=string;is_case_insensitive=1 or 0
Example: -attribute module_name=aaa;is_case_insensitive=0 
NOTE: The attribute string value should not contain any blank 
spaces.
-delete con
  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

那么菜

你的鼓励和批评是我最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值